Which statement regarding the function y=cos(x) is true? a) the cosine function is odd, so it is symmetrical across the origin b) cos(x) = cos(-x) c) cos(x) = -cos(x) d) Since the cosine function is even, reflection over the x axis does not change the graph.

Cosine is even, and for even functions f(x) = f(-x)
